I am writing app that extract data from DB to array of structures.

	void getSingleTrackInfo()
	{
		
		foreach(item; getTablesGPSSensorList)
		{
			ResultRange result = mysqlconnection.query(sqlquery);
			auto MySQLPointsLonLat = result.array;
			
			carGPSPoint cargpspoint; // create struct
			carGPSPoint [] cargpspoints; // create array of structures

			foreach(i, point;MySQLPointsLonLat)
			{
				cargpspoint.id = point[0].coerce!ulong;
				cargpspoint.recordDate = point[1].coerce!string;
				cargpspoint.velocity = point[2].coerce!double;
				cargpspoint.lat = point[3].coerce!string;
				cargpspoint.lon = point[4].coerce!string;
				cargpspoints ~=cargpspoint;
					
			}

		}
	}


I expected that on every step:
`foreach(item; getTablesGPSSensorList)` structures `carGPSPoint` 
will be recreated and memory will be free. But App after starting 
begin eat memory, and do it till reach 1750 of RAM. After it it's 
not crush, but simply stop other processing.

1. By the code on every iterate `carGPSPoint` should be recreated 
and memory should be free, why this does not happen?
2. How to free my memory?

parent reply Stanislav Blinov <stanislav.blinov gmail.com> writes:
On Tuesday, 18 April 2017 at 13:28:57 UTC, Suliman wrote:
 Also I can't understand why app take so much memory? I checked 
 array of structures size with this code:

 auto mymem = cargpspoints.length * 
 typeof(cargpspoints[0]).sizeof;			
 writeln(mymem);

 And it's print: 16963440
 it's about 16MB...

 What is takes all other memory?
1. You're measuring it wrong. Array length is already measured in terms of type size. But remember that every call result.array will allocate, and very call coerce!string will also allocate. 2. Since you're iterating over every result once, there's no point in converting it to an array first. 3. Consider using the Row.toStruct() method for conversion. 4. Consider using std.array.appender instead of ~=. void getSingleTrackInfo() { foreach(item; getTablesGPSSensorList) { ResultRange result = mysqlconnection.query(sqlquery); carGPSPoint cargpspoint; // create struct auto arr = appender!(carGPSPoint[]); // create array of structures foreach(row; result) { arr ~= row.toStruct(cargpspoint); } // arr.data should hold the array of structures } }

prev sibling parent reply Stanislav Blinov <stanislav.blinov gmail.com> writes:
On Wednesday, 19 April 2017 at 07:28:32 UTC, Suliman wrote:

 1. You're measuring it wrong. Array length is already measured 
 in terms of type size.
So should I do: cargpspoints.length * cargpspoints[0].sizeof ?
No. .sizeof is the statically known size of a type, it can't take into account dynamically allocated memory. cargpspoint.length * cargpspoints[0].sizeof will tell you the estimate size of the array, in bytes. But each of the elements also has strings - dynamic arrays that are allocated elsewhere, their length is not included in that calculation. So you could iterate over the array and sum up lengths of all strings to get an estimate. Even then, that's just that: an estimate. Actual amount of memory allocated for a dynamic array T[] *may* be greater than length * T.sizeof. The only way to know that is to query the allocator used (in this case, GC).
